Lua error in package.lua at line 80: module 'strict' not found. The 131st Regiment of Foot was an infantry regiment of the British Army, created in 1793 and disbanded in 1796.

The regiment was raised by General Henry Edward Fox, with the colonelcy being transferred to Lowther Pennington, 2nd Baron Muncaster shortly thereafter.
